[PATCH 3/3] ARM64: dts: rk3368: Add mailbox device nodes

From: Caesar Wang
Date: Mon Sep 14 2015 - 07:08:42 EST


This adds mailbox device nodes in dts.

mailbox is used by the Rockchip CPU cores to communicate
requests to MCU processormZ

+ mbox: mbox@ff6b0000 {
+ compatible = "rockchip,rk3368-mailbox";
+ reg = <0x0 0xff6b0000 0x0 0x1000>,
+ <0x0 0xff8cf000 0x0 0x1000>; /* the end 4k of sram */
+ interrupts = <GIC_SPI 146 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_HIGH>,
+ <GIC_SPI 147 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_HIGH>,
+ <GIC_SPI 148 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_HIGH>,
+ <GIC_SPI 149 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_HIGH>;
+ clocks = <&cru PCLK_MAILBOX>;
+ clock-names = "pclk_mailbox";
+ #mbox-cells = <1>;
+ };
